Felix Claßen is a Berlin-based sound artist, producer, and composer whose work unfolds at the intersection of experimental music, ecological inquiry, and expanded listening practices. Grounded in improvisation, field recording, and multi-channel composition, his projects explore relationships between urban environments, geophysical processes, and social space through immersive installations and performances. With his band Lonski & Classen he has performed internationally, collaborating with Yann Tiersen and appearing as support for Air, with concerts across Europe and Japan, including participation in Nuit Blanche in Osaka. His sound work has also been presented at the DAAD gallery in collaboration with visual artist Lucía Alfaro Valencia and within the installation Latent Borders by SISKA at Martin-Gropius-Bau, alongside choreographic collaborations with Miriam Jakob and film projects. A recipient of the Arbeitsstipendium Ernste Musik, he holds an MA in Art in Context from Universität der Künste Berlin, co-founded the Berlin label and studio Osthafen, and facilitates artistic education workshops in experimental radio and sound practices mainly with young people with migration experience together with SISKA at institutions including Akademie der Künste (Berlin Biennale), Floating University Berlin, Scienece Week Berlin and SenseLab, Montral.
